EdmFunctionPayload-Klasse
[Diese Seite bezieht sich auf Entity Framework Version 6. Die neueste Version ist als 'Entity Framework' NuGet-Paket verfügbar. Weitere Informationen zu Entity Framework finden Sie unter msdn.com/data/ef.]
Enthält zusätzliche Attribute und Eigenschaften der EdmFunction.
Vererbungshierarchie
System.Object
System.Data.Entity.Core.Metadata.Edm.EdmFunctionPayload
Namespace: System.Data.Entity.Core.Metadata.Edm
Assembly: EntityFramework (in EntityFramework.dll)
Syntax
'Declaration
<SuppressMessageAttribute("Microsoft.Performance", "CA1815:OverrideEqualsAndOperatorEqualsOnValueTypes")> _
Public Class EdmFunctionPayload
'Usage
Dim instance As EdmFunctionPayload
[SuppressMessageAttribute("Microsoft.Performance", "CA1815:OverrideEqualsAndOperatorEqualsOnValueTypes")]
public class EdmFunctionPayload
[SuppressMessageAttribute(L"Microsoft.Performance", L"CA1815:OverrideEqualsAndOperatorEqualsOnValueTypes")]
public ref class EdmFunctionPayload
[<SuppressMessageAttribute("Microsoft.Performance", "CA1815:OverrideEqualsAndOperatorEqualsOnValueTypes")>]
type EdmFunctionPayload = class end
public class EdmFunctionPayload
Der EdmFunctionPayload-Typ macht die folgenden Member verfügbar.
Konstruktoren
Name | Beschreibung | |
---|---|---|
EdmFunctionPayload | Initialisiert eine neue Instanz der EdmFunctionPayload-Klasse. |
Oben
Eigenschaften
Name | Beschreibung | |
---|---|---|
CommandText | Ruft den Befehlstext ab oder legt ihn fest, der der Funktion zugeordnet ist. | |
EntitySets | Ruft die Entitätenmengen für die Funktion ab bzw. legt sie fest. | |
IsAggregate | Ruft einen Wert ab, der angibt, ob dies eine Aggregatfunktion ist. | |
IsBuiltIn | Ruft ab oder legt fest, ob diese Funktion eine integrierte Funktion ist. | |
IsCachedStoreFunction | Ruft ab oder legt fest, ob diese Funktion eine zwischengespeicherte Speicherfunktion ist. | |
IsComposable | Ruft ab oder legt fest, ob diese Funktion zusammengesetzt werden kann. | |
IsFromProviderManifest | Ruft ab oder legt fest, ob diese Funktion aus einem Anbietermanifest stammt. | |
IsFunctionImport | Ruft ab oder legt fest, ob die Funktion ein Funktionsimport ist. | |
IsNiladic | Ruft ab oder legt fest, ob die Funktion keine Argumente enthält. | |
Parameters | Ruft die Parameter der Funktion ab, oder legt sie fest. | |
ParameterTypeSemantics | Ruft die Parametertypsemantik ab oder legt sie fest. | |
ReturnParameters | Ruft die Rückgabeparameter ab oder legt sie fest. | |
Schema | Ruft das Funktionsschema ab, oder legt es fest. | |
StoreFunctionName | Ruft den Namen der Speicherfunktion ab oder legt diesen fest. |
Oben
Methoden
Name | Beschreibung | |
---|---|---|
Equals | (Von Object geerbt.) | |
Finalize | (Von Object geerbt.) | |
GetHashCode | (Von Object geerbt.) | |
GetType | (Von Object geerbt.) | |
MemberwiseClone | (Von Object geerbt.) | |
ToString | (Von Object geerbt.) |
Oben
Hinweise
Beachten Sie, dass EdmFunctionPayload-Objekte kurzlebig sind und nur vorhanden sind, um die EdmFunction-Initialisierung zu vereinfachen. Instanzen dieses Typs werden nicht miteinander verglichen, und die durch Arrayeigenschaften zurückgegebenen Arrays werden in interne Auflistungen im EdmFunction-CTOR kopiert. Es ist daher problemlos möglich, die Codeanalysemeldungen zu unterdrücken.
Threadsicherheit
Alle öffentlichen static (Shared in Visual Basic)-Member dieses Typs sind threadsicher. Bei Instanzmembern ist die Threadsicherheit nicht gewährleistet.